Augmented Reality (AR) is a technology that overlays digital content onto the real world, creating a seamless fusion of the physical and digital realms. Unlike Virtual Reality (VR), which immerses users in entirely digital environments, AR enhances our perception of reality by adding digital elements to what we see, hear, and experience. This technology has gained immense popularity in recent years, thanks to its ability to captivate audiences and deliver engaging experiences.
One of the most significant advantages of AR marketing is its ability to bridge the gap between the physical and digital worlds. Traditional marketing mediums often struggle to create a direct connection between the audience and the product or service being promoted. Augmented Reality, on the other hand, enables customers to interact with a product or service in a tangible way, even before making a purchase.
In the age of information overload, capturing the attention of consumers has become increasingly challenging. AR marketing provides a solution by offering immersive brand experiences that stand out from the noise. By incorporating interactive elements like 3D animations, videos, and gamification, brands can create memorable encounters that leave a lasting impression on customers.
AR marketing allows for highly personalized experiences. By using data and user preferences, brands can deliver content that is tailored to individual tastes and needs. This personalization not only enhances customer engagement but also drives conversion rates.
In today's interconnected world, social media plays a pivotal role in marketing strategies. AR experiences are inherently shareable, making them ideal for generating social media buzz. When users have a positive and enjoyable interaction with an AR campaign, they are likely to share their experiences with their friends and followers, amplifying the reach of the campaign organically.
